阿摩線上測驗
登入
首頁
>
教甄◆資訊科技概論專業(電腦科)
>
111年 - 111 臺北市市立高級中等學校正式教師聯合甄選:資料處理科#107330
> 申論題
申論題
試卷:111年 - 111 臺北市市立高級中等學校正式教師聯合甄選:資料處理科#107330
科目:教甄◆資訊科技概論專業(電腦科)
年份:111年
排序:0
申論題資訊
試卷:
111年 - 111 臺北市市立高級中等學校正式教師聯合甄選:資料處理科#107330
科目:
教甄◆資訊科技概論專業(電腦科)
年份:
111年
排序:
0
申論題內容
2. 以下是一個利用輾轉相除法取得最大公因數(GCD)的遞迴程式,輾轉相除法是一個 遞迴,我們不斷的利用較小的數以及餘數來「呼叫」下一層,直到取得的餘數為零 為止,請依題意進行程式填空。
def gcd(m, n):
if _____________: # 依題意寫出此條件式(2分)
return m # 如果傳過來的餘數為 0,另一個數為最大公因數
else:
______________ # gcd遞迴呼叫,繼續輾轉相除 (3分)